custom-banner-img
image

ph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ips

ph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ips. Easily manage your MySQL databases with phpMyAdmin! Discover our best tips & guide to simplify database management. Get started today!

image


What is phpMyAdmin?

phpMyAdmin is a free tool. It provides a web interface to manage MySQL databases. Users can easily perform database tasks through a graphical interface. This makes managing data simpler for both newcomers & professionals. The tool is written in PHP. Therefore, it requires a PHP environment to run. With ph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ips, users will find it easy to handle various database operations like creating, deleting, & modifying databases.

Installation of phpMyAdmin

Installing phpMyAdmin is a straightforward process. You need access to a web server that supports PHP & MySQL. The first step is to download phpMyAdmin from its official website. Then follow these instructions:

  • Unzip the downloaded file.
  • Upload it to your web server.
  • Rename the folder to something shorter if needed.
  • Create a configuration file.
  • Access the setup through your browser.

After installation, you can secure your phpMyAdmin interface. By adding some security layers, you can protect your database from unauthorized access. Customize config.inc.php for your settings.

User Interface Tour

The phpMyAdmin user interface is intuitive. It consists of a left panel, a top navigation bar, & a main content area. The left panel displays your databases & tables. Users can click on any database to view its structure & contents. The top navigation bar contains options for managing databases, tables, & executing SQL queries. The main content area presents the selected database details. Overall,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ips is about efficiency & user-friendliness.

Creating a New Database

Creating a new database in phpMyAdmin is simple. Follow these steps:

  • Select your server from the left panel.
  • Click on “Databases.”
  • Enter the database name in the provided field.
  • Select the desired collation.
  • Click on “Create.”

This action will create a new database quickly. Users will see their newly created database appear on the left panel. You can also make changes to your database through this interface. This feature strengthens the idea that ph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ips is effective.

Importing Data into phpMyAdmin

Importing data is crucial in database management. Use phpMyAdmin to import SQL files or CSVs. Here’s how:

  • Select the database where you want to import data.
  • Click on the “Import” tab.
  • Choose the file you want to upload.
  • Select the format (generally SQL).
  • Click on “Go” to start the import.

This process is user-friendly. Errors in import will be shown on the screen. Users can quickly diagnose issues thanks to the clear error messages. Thus,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ips allows seamless data manipulation.

Exporting Databases

Exporting a database can be essential for backup or migration. Here’s how to export your database using phpMyAdmin:

  • Choose the database you want to export.
  • Click the “Export” tab.
  • Select the export method (Quick or Custom).
  • Choose the format (SQL, CSV, etc.).
  • Click “Go” to download the file.

This tool provides flexibility in exporting data. Users can easily back up their work. They can also move data to different environments. Therefore,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ips helps maintain data integrity.

Managing Tables in phpMyAdmin

Within phpMyAdmin, managing tables is critical. Users can create, modify, & delete tables with ease. To create a new table:

  • Select the database where you want to add the table.
  • Go to “Structure” & click “Create Table.”
  • Input the table name & the number of columns.
  • Define the column data types.
  • Click “Save” to create the table.

Modifications can also be made to existing tables. Users can add or remove columns as needed. Settings for each column can be adjusted at any time. This flexibility is part of what makes ph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ips efficient.

Executing SQL Queries

Another powerful feature of phpMyAdmin is executing SQL queries. Users can run custom SQL commands quickly. To do this:

  • Select the database you want to query.
  • Click on the “SQL” tab.
  • Enter your SQL command in the text box.
  • Click “Go” to execute your command.

This feature allows users to perform advanced database operations. For example, joining tables or performing aggregations. The results will display right below the command interface. This supports users in achieving complex tasks easily. Thus,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ips includes this valuable functionality.

Creating Relationships & Indexes

Relationships help maintain data integrity. With phpMyAdmin, you can easily create foreign key constraints. These ensure that relationships between tables are valid. To create a relationship:

  • Select the table you want to modify.
  • Go to the “Relation View” option.
  • Define the foreign key & reference table.
  • Set cascading options if necessary.
  • Save your changes.

Indexes optimize database queries. Create indexes on columns used frequently in queries. This speeds up the retrieval process. The combination of relationships & indexes enhances performance in ph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ips.

Using phpMyAdmin for User Management

User management is vital for databases. With phpMyAdmin, you can create & manage users easily. To do this:

  • Select the “Privileges” tab.
  • Click on “Add user.”
  • Fill in the required user details.
  • Assign database privileges.
  • Click “Go” to create the user.

Manage user permissions to restrict access. This helps protect sensitive data. The user management feature is another strong point in ph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ips. It gives control over who accesses the database & how.

Optimizing Database Performance

Regular maintenance increases performance. phpMyAdmin offers tools for optimizing databases. To optimize a database:

  • Select the database you want to optimize.
  • Click on “Check Tables” to identify issues.
  • Click on “Optimize Tables” to enhance performance.
  • Consider repairing tables if needed.

These steps help eliminate unnecessary overhead. And another thing, keeping your database optimized ensures faster query responses. Utilizing the optimization tools in ph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ips provides efficiency.

Backup & Security Best Practices

Backing up data is crucial for recovery. Use phpMyAdmin to create backups regularly. Some security best practices include:

  • Changing default phpMyAdmin URL.
  • Implementing strong passwords.
  • Using SSL encryption for data transfer.
  • Regularly updating phpMyAdmin.

Following these practices reduces risks. Regular backups allow data restoration in case of a failure. And don't forget, security measures protect sensitive information. Hence,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ips emphasizes safety when handling databases.

Common Errors & Troubleshooting

Users may encounter errors while using phpMyAdmin. Some common issues include connection errors, permission errors, or corrupted databases. Here’s how to troubleshoot:

  • Check server connection settings.
  • Verify user privileges.
  • Look for syntax errors in SQL queries.
  • Inspect database integrity using the “Check Tables” feature.

Troubleshooting effectively minimizes downtime. Users should stay informed about potential issues. Consistent use of ph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ips helps in understanding necessary fixes.

Integrating phpMyAdmin with Other Tools

Integration enhances functionality. phpMyAdmin can work with various tools, such as backup solutions or WordPress. Here’s how integration can help:

  • Backup tools can automate data backups.
  • WordPress offers database management through phpMyAdmin.
  • Third-party plugins can connect to phpMyAdmin for extended functionality.

This compatibility makes managing databases more comprehensive. By combining different tools, users can improve their workflow. Hence, ph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ips encourages integration.

"phpMyAdmin is a must-have tool for anyone working with databases, simplifying database management significantly." Johan Carter

image



What is phpMyAdmin?

ph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ips is a free software tool. It helps manage MySQL databases via a web interface. This tool is built in PHP. It allows users to manage databases easily. With phpMyAdmin, users can create, modify, & delete databases & tables. Users can also execute SQL statements. It's a popular choice among developers & web hosts.

Many use phpMyAdmin because it is user-friendly. You do not need to use the command line for database tasks. This makes it great for beginners. You get features like importing & exporting data. These features save a lot of time. Through this tool, many perform database backups. This prevents data loss.

Installation of phpMyAdmin

Getting started with phpMyAdmin is simple. You can install phpMyAdmin on your server. Here are the main steps:

  1. Download the phpMyAdmin package from the official site.
  2. Extract the files to your server's web directory.
  3. Create a database for phpMyAdmin if needed.
  4. Edit the configuration file named config.inc.php.
  5. Access phpMyAdmin through your web browser.

Make sure your server runs on PHP & MySQL. If your server meets these requirements, you can proceed. After installation, you can log in with your database credentials.

Why Use phpMyAdmin?

There are many reasons to choose phpMyAdmin. The interface is intuitive & visually appealing. New users can learn quickly. You can manage multiple MySQL databases from one place. This is convenient for developers managing several projects.

Another reason is flexibility. You can access phpMyAdmin from any device with a web browser. This allows remote management of databases. This flexibility is appealing to many users. In urgent situations, immediate access is valuable.

Features of phpMyAdmin

phpMyAdmin comes with many useful features. The following table highlights some important ones:

FeatureDescription
User ManagementManage user accounts & permissions easily.
Database OperationsCreate, drop, & manage databases without a command line.
Data Export & ImportEasily export & import data in various formats.
SQL Query ExecutionRun & save SQL queries with an easy interface.

These features make ph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ips an effective tool for users at all levels.

How to Create a Database with phpMyAdmin

Creating a database is straightforward. Follow these steps to create a new database:

  1. Log in to phpMyAdmin.
  2. Click on the "Databases" tab.
  3. Enter a name for your database.
  4. Select a collation for the database.
  5. Click the "Create" button.

Once created, you can begin adding tables. This process is quick & efficient. phpMyAdmin offers a structured way to set up your database.

Managing Tables in phpMyAdmin

After creating a database, you can manage tables. Tables store your data. You can add, modify, or delete tables using phpMyAdmin. Here are some steps:

  1. Click on your database in the left panel.
  2. Click on the “Create Table” link.
  3. Input the table name & number of columns.
  4. Define the columns & their types.
  5. Click "Save" to create the table.

This simple process allows effective management of your data. You can view, search, & alter records easily. This is particularly useful for users handling large data sets.

Executing SQL Queries

phpMyAdmin provides an option to run SQL queries directly. This option is invaluable for advanced users. To execute a query, follow these steps:

  1. Select your database from the left sidebar.
  2. Click on the "SQL" tab.
  3. Enter your SQL query in the provided field.
  4. Click "Go" to execute the query.

This lets you interact with your database more fluidly. phpMyAdmin supports terms for querying data, updating records, & deleting information.

“With phpMyAdmin, database tasks are simplified.” - Doris Bernhard MD

Backing Up Your Database

Backing up databases is essential. Use phpMyAdmin to create backup files. This helps avoid data loss. Here’s how to back up a database:

  1. Select your database in the left panel.
  2. Click on the "Export" tab.
  3. Choose the export method (Quick or Custom).
  4. Select your desired format (SQL is standard).
  5. Click "Go" to download the backup file.

This backup process is fast. Storing backups keeps your data safe. You can restore your database anytime.

Importing Data into phpMyAdmin

Sometimes, you may want to import data into your database. phpMyAdmin makes this easy. You can follow these steps to import data:

  1. Select your target database.
  2. Click on the "Import" tab.
  3. Click "Choose File" & select your data file.
  4. Select appropriate options for the import.
  5. Click "Go" to start importing data.

This method works with various file formats. CSV, SQL, & XML are popular options. You can integrate data quickly this way.

Common Issues & Troubleshooting

While using phpMyAdmin, you may encounter issues. Here are some common problems:

  • Access denied for user: Check your credentials.
  • Server not responding: Ensure your web server is running.
  • Timeout errors: Optimize your scripts & queries.

Finding solutions to these issues is straightforward. Check the phpMyAdmin documentation for guidance. Solutions can often be simple. A few adjustments may resolve the problems.

Best Practices for Using phpMyAdmin

Here are some best practices to consider:

  • Always back up your data.
  • Secure phpMyAdmin with a password.
  • Keep phpMyAdmin updated to the latest version.
  • Limit user access when possible.

These practices help maintain security & efficiency. They ensure a smooth experience using phpMyAdmin: Manage MySQL Databases Easily | Best Guide & Tips.

Experience with phpMyAdmin

In my own experience, using phpMyAdmin made managing databases easy. I found it helpful when developing a web application. I needed to set up the database quickly. phpMyAdmin allowed me to create tables & run queries without hassle. This software simplifies many tasks. The interface is straightforward & easy to use, even for beginners.



image

What is phpMyAdmin?

phpMyAdmin is a free & open-source web-based tool designed to manage MySQL databases. It provides a convenient interface for database administration tasks.



How do I install phpMyAdmin?

To install phpMyAdmin, you can download it from the official website & follow the installation instructions detailed in the documentation. It usually involves unzipping the files & configuring the settings.



Can I use phpMyAdmin for remote database management?

Yes, phpMyAdmin can be configured to manage remote MySQL databases by adjusting the configuration settings to allow remote connections.



How do I create a new database with phpMyAdmin?

To create a new database, log in to phpMyAdmin, select the 'Databases' tab, enter the desired database name, & click the 'Create' button.



How can I import a database using phpMyAdmin?

To import a database, select the desired database in phpMyAdmin, go to the 'Import' tab, choose the SQL file you want to upload, & click the 'Go' button to start the import process.



What should I do if I forget my phpMyAdmin password?

If you forget your password, you can reset it by updating the MySQL user password via the command line or any MySQL client that you are using.



Is phpMyAdmin secure?

While phpMyAdmin includes various security measures, it is essential to take further precautions such as using SSL, strong passwords, & restricting access to trusted IP addresses.



How do I back up my database using phpMyAdmin?

To back up a database, select the database in phpMyAdmin, go to the 'Export' tab, choose the export method & format, & then click 'Go' to download the backup file.



Can I run SQL queries using phpMyAdmin?

Yes, you can run SQL queries directly in phpMyAdmin by selecting the desired database, clicking on the 'SQL' tab, entering your query, & clicking the 'Go' button to execute it.



How do I delete a database using phpMyAdmin?

To delete a database, select the database from the list in phpMyAdmin, click the 'Drop' tab, & confirm the deletion. This action cannot be undone.



What is the purpose of the phpMyAdmin dashboard?

The dashboard provides an overview of your databases, including size, number of tables, & recent activity, helping facilitate easier database management.



Can phpMyAdmin handle large databases?

phpMyAdmin can manage large databases, but performance may vary based on server resources & the size of the data. Optimization techniques may be necessary for very large datasets.



How do I change the collation of a database table?

To change the collation, select the table in phpMyAdmin, go to the 'Operations' tab, find the 'Collation' dropdown menu, & select your desired collation setting.



What are some common error messages in phpMyAdmin?

Common error messages include "Access denied," "SQL syntax errors," & connection issues, which usually arise from incorrect credentials or server configuration.



How can I export my database to a different format?

To export a database in a different format, go to the 'Export' tab, select the desired export format (e.g., CSV, SQL, XML), & then click 'Go' to initiate the process.



Is there support for multiple languages in phpMyAdmin?

Yes, phpMyAdmin supports multiple languages, which can be selected from the settings once you log in to the interface.




Conclusion

phpMyAdmin is a handy tool for anyone who wants to manage MySQL databases without stress. It provides a user-friendly interface that makes tasks like creating tables, running queries, & managing users much easier. With this guide, you have clear tips to maximize your use of phpMyAdmin. Remember to always back up your data & explore the settings to find features that suit your needs. By following these suggestions, you can enhance your database management experience & keep everything organized. Give phpMyAdmin a try, & you'll see how simple managing databases can be!
Share This Service